How Long Does a Metal Roof Actually Last?

Metal roofing is one of the longest-lasting roofing materials available for residential homes. When properly installed and maintained, it can outlast nearly every other common option on the market.

Here is what you can realistically expect:

  • Steel roofing: Typically lasts 40 to 70 years, depending on the gauge, coating quality, and installation method
  • Aluminum roofing: Often lasts 50 years or more, with natural corrosion resistance that holds up well in humid and storm-prone environments
  • Copper and zinc roofing: Can last well over 100 years in the right conditions, though these are less common in residential applications

What makes metal roofing stand out is its consistency. Unlike other materials that degrade gradually and quietly, metal roofs tend to maintain their structural integrity for decades before showing meaningful signs of wear. A well-maintained metal roof installed today could still be performing reliably when the next generation of homeowners takes over the property.

How Long Does an Asphalt Shingle Roof Last?

Asphalt shingles are the most installed roofing material in the United States, and their lifespan is generally reliable under normal conditions. However, performance can vary significantly based on climate, installation quality, and how well they are maintained.

Here is a general breakdown:

  • 3-tab asphalt shingles: Average lifespan of 15 to 20 years. These are the thinnest and most basic shingle options.
  • Architectural (dimensional) shingles: Average lifespan of 25 to 30 years. Thicker and more durable than 3-tab options.
  • Premium shingles: Some high-end products are rated up to 30 to 40 years, though real-world performance in harsh climates often falls short of those ratings.

In North Texas, heat is a significant factor. Extended periods of intense UV exposure accelerate granule loss, which is one of the primary ways asphalt shingles age. Once granules wear away, the underlying asphalt becomes exposed and begins breaking down faster. Homeowners in North Richland Hills often find that shingle roofs require more attention and earlier replacement than homeowners in milder climates.

What Shortens a Roof’s Lifespan Faster Than Normal?

Understanding what accelerates roof aging helps homeowners take preventive action before small issues turn into costly repairs. Both metal and shingle roofs can have their lifespans shortened by the same general categories of risk.

For Asphalt Shingles:

  • Poor attic ventilation traps heat and moisture, which degrades shingles from the inside out
  • Hail impact breaks down the granule surface and weakens the shingle structure
  • Improper installation leaves gaps, exposed nails, or insufficient overlap, which allows water infiltration
  • Moss and algae growth retain moisture against the shingle surface, accelerating deterioration
  • Debris buildup from leaves and branches creates standing moisture that softens and damages shingles over time

For Metal Roofing:

  • Improper fastening during installation can cause panels to loosen over time, especially under high winds
  • Dissimilar metals in contact with each other can cause galvanic corrosion if not properly separated
  • Scratches or chips in the protective coating, if left unaddressed, can allow rust to develop on steel panels
  • Poor drainage design that allows water to pool around seams can reduce performance over time
  • Expansion and contraction from temperature changes can stress fasteners and seams on older systems

How North Texas Weather Affects Roof Lifespan

The climate in North Richland Hills and the broader DFW area is genuinely demanding for roofing materials. Summers are long and brutally hot. Severe storms can arrive quickly and bring hail, high winds, and heavy rain. Understanding how local weather interacts with each roofing material is important for setting realistic expectations.

According to roofing material performance standards from the National Roofing Contractors Association, roofing systems in high-UV, high-impact climates should be selected with regional weather patterns in mind, not just general manufacturer ratings.

How heat affects each material:

  • Asphalt shingles absorb heat, which causes the asphalt to soften, expand, and contract repeatedly. Over time, this thermal cycling breaks down the shingle’s flexibility and leads to cracking.
  • Metal roofing handles heat differently. It reflects a significant portion of solar radiation and expands and contracts in a controlled way when properly installed with thermal movement in mind.

How hail affects each material:

  • Shingles can suffer significant granule loss and surface cracking from hail impact. Even hail that does not cause an immediate leak can shorten the remaining lifespan of a shingle roof.
  • Metal roofs with a Class 4 impact resistance rating are specifically engineered for hail-prone regions. They resist denting and surface damage far better than standard asphalt shingles.

How moisture and wind affect each material:

  • Wind can lift shingles at the edges and expose the underlayment to water infiltration. Once water gets under a shingle, the damage spreads quickly.
  • Metal roofing panels interlock and are anchored in ways that resist wind uplift. Properly installed metal roofs perform well in high-wind events.

Signs That a Shingle Roof Is Nearing the End of Its Lifespan

Knowing what to watch for helps you plan ahead rather than react to an emergency. Here are the most common indicators that a shingle roof is approaching replacement:

  • Curling or cupping shingles: The edges or centers of shingles begin to turn upward, which signals age-related drying and shrinkage.
  • Missing shingles: Gaps in the roof surface allow water and debris to reach the underlayment directly.
  • Granules in the gutters: Heavy granule buildup in gutters after rain is a reliable indicator that shingles are breaking down.
  • Daylight visible in the attic: If light comes through the roof boards when inspecting the attic, water can too.
  • Sagging roof deck: A soft or uneven roofline often points to structural damage caused by prolonged moisture exposure.
  • Frequent leaks: If repairs are becoming a recurring issue, the roof may be telling you it is time for a full replacement rather than another patch.

Signs That a Metal Roof Needs Attention

Metal roofs require far less frequent attention than shingles, but they are not completely maintenance-free. Here is what to inspect periodically:

  • Loose or missing fasteners: Screws and fasteners can back out over time, especially on exposed-fastener systems. This is one of the most common issues with aging metal roofs.
  • Rust spots or coating damage: Any area where the protective coating has been scratched or chipped should be addressed before corrosion develops beneath the surface.
  • Sealant breakdown around penetrations: Areas around vents, chimneys, and skylights rely on sealant that can degrade over time and need reapplication.
  • Dented panels from impact: While metal handles hail well, very large hail can leave dents. Dents do not always affect performance, but should be documented for insurance purposes.
  • Separated seams: On standing seam systems, inspect the seams annually to confirm they remain tight and watertight.

How to Get the Most Out of Either Roof Type

Regardless of which roofing material you have, consistent care extends its useful life and reduces the chance of unexpected repair costs.

Tips that apply to both roofing types:

  • Schedule a professional roof inspection at least once a year, ideally in the fall before storm season or in the spring after it
  • Keep gutters clear of debris to prevent water from backing up against the roof edge
  • Trim overhanging tree branches that could fall or deposit leaves and moisture on the roof surface
  • After any significant storm, have a qualified roofing professional conduct a thorough inspection before filing or dismissing an insurance claim
  • Address small issues promptly. A minor repair handled early almost always costs far less than allowing damage to spread
